Louis Claude De Saint-Martin Quotes
The Only Initiation Which I Advocate And Which I Look For With All The Ardor Of My Soul, Is That By Which We Are Able To Enter Into The Heart Of God Within Us, And There Make An Indissoluble Marriage, Which Makes Us The Friend And Spouse Of The Repairer ... There Is No Other Way To Arrive At This Holy Initiation Than For Us To Delve More And More Into The Depth Of Our Soul And To Not Let Go Of The Prize Until We Have Succeeded In Liberating Its Lively And Vivifying Origin.
